- Wie aktiviere ich CORS in der API??
- Wie behebe ich das CORS-Problem API-Gateway??
- Woher weiß ich, ob die API Cors-aktiviert ist??
- Warum erhalte ich einen CORS-Fehler??
- Was ist Cors-Beispiel??
- Wie behebt man ein CORS-Problem?
- Wie überprüft man Cors?
- Wie funktioniert Cors?
- Was ist Cors in der Web-API??
- Ist Cors standardmäßig aktiviert??
- Woher weiß ich, ob nginx Cors aktiviert ist??
- Wie umgehe ich eine CORS-Richtlinie??
Wie aktiviere ich CORS in der API??
Melden Sie sich bei der API Gateway-Konsole unter https://console . an.aws.Amazonas.com/apigateway .
- Wählen Sie die API aus der APIs-Liste.
- Wählen Sie eine Ressource unter Ressourcen. ...
- Wählen Sie CORS aktivieren aus dem Dropdown-Menü Aktionen Enable.
- Gehen Sie im Formular CORS aktivieren wie folgt vor:
Wie behebe ich das CORS-Problem API-Gateway??
Kurze Beschreibung. Cross-Origin Resource Sharing (CORS)-Fehler treten auf, wenn ein Server die vom CORS-Standard geforderten HTTP-Header nicht zurückgibt. Um einen CORS-Fehler von einer API Gateway-REST-API oder HTTP-API zu beheben, konfigurieren Sie die API neu, um den CORS-Standard zu erfüllen.
Woher weiß ich, ob die API Cors-aktiviert ist??
Um schließlich festzustellen, ob der Server, der die Antwort sendet, CORS in der Antwort aktiviert hat, müssen Sie dort nach dem Access-Control-Allow-Origin-Antwortheader suchen.
Warum erhalte ich einen CORS-Fehler??
Warum war der CORS-Fehler überhaupt da? Der Fehler rührt von einem Sicherheitsmechanismus her, den Browser implementieren, der als Same-Origin-Policy bezeichnet wird. ... Für jede HTTP-Anfrage an eine Domain hängt der Browser alle HTTP-Cookies an, die dieser Domain zugeordnet sind.
Was ist Cors-Beispiel??
Ein praktisches Beispiel für die Funktionsweise von CORS
CORS funktioniert, indem die Ursprungsdomäne HTTP-Anforderungsheader an die Hostdomäne sendet, die die Ressource hostet. Das folgende Beispiel zeigt, dass https://www.keycdn.com ist die Ursprungsdomäne, die eine Ressource vom Host anfordert: cdn.keycdn.com .
Wie behebt man ein CORS-Problem?
Um CORS zu beheben, müssen Sie sicherstellen, dass die API die richtigen Header sendet (Access-Control-Allow-*). Deshalb kann man es nicht in der Benutzeroberfläche reparieren, und deshalb verursacht es nur ein Problem im Browser und nicht über curl: weil es der Browser ist, der die Aufrufe überprüft und schließlich blockiert.
Wie überprüft man Cors?
Sie können die CORS-Anfrage entweder an einen Remote-Server senden (um zu testen, ob CORS unterstützt wird) oder die CORS-Anfrage an einen Testserver senden (um bestimmte Funktionen von CORS zu erkunden). Senden Sie Feedback oder durchsuchen Sie die Quelle hier: https://github.com/monsur/test-cors.org.
Wie funktioniert Cors?
Cross-Origin Resource Sharing (CORS) ist ein HTTP-Header-basierter Mechanismus, der es einem Server ermöglicht, andere Ursprünge (Domäne, Schema oder Port) als seinen eigenen anzugeben, von denen ein Browser das Laden von Ressourcen zulassen sollte. ... Aus Sicherheitsgründen beschränken Browser ursprungsübergreifende HTTP-Anfragen, die von Skripten initiiert werden.
Was ist Cors in der Web-API??
Cross-Origin-Ressourcenfreigabe in ASP.NET-Web-API ermöglicht den domänenübergreifenden Zugriff auf Ihre Web-API-Methoden. ... CORS ist ein W3C-Standard, der es Ihnen ermöglicht, die von den Browsern übernommene Richtlinie für denselben Ursprung zu verlassen, um den Zugriff von einer Domäne auf Ressourcen einer anderen Domäne einzuschränken.
Ist Cors standardmäßig aktiviert??
Cross-Origin-Anfragen sind sehr verbreitet und funktionieren in den meisten Fällen standardmäßig in Browsern. ... Einige ursprungsübergreifende Anfragen werden jedoch standardmäßig von Browsern blockiert, da sie, wenn sie zugelassen würden, für jede Person, die einen Webbrowser verwendet, ein großes Sicherheitsrisiko darstellen würden.
Woher weiß ich, ob nginx Cors aktiviert ist??
Wie Sie an Access-Control-Allow-Origin * erkennen können – dies ist eine weit offene Konfiguration, was bedeutet, dass jeder Client auf die Ressource zugreifen kann. Wenn Sie sich fragen, was ist, wenn ($request_method = OPTIONS ) Bedingung, sind Sie nicht allein.
Wie umgehe ich eine CORS-Richtlinie??
Versuchen Sie, einen Callback-Parameter in der Anfrage hinzuzufügen. Möglicherweise wurde die Seite darauf vorbereitet, die Daten als JSONP zu senden. In diesem Fall sendet die Seite die Daten mit Content-Type: application/javascript zurück, wodurch die CORS-Richtlinie umgangen wird.